About This Novel

[Ancient Costumes + Historical Suspense + Unit-type Investigation + Strange Monsters + Jianghu Legends + Court Fights] [The romantic and wise puppeteer Wang Chi, the rough and tactful infantryman Dutou Chenhou, the straightforward and forthright money-spreading boy Liu Zhuiyan] Unveil the mystery of Lin'an in the Southern Song Dynasty, and step into a historical puzzle full of conspiracy and intrigue. Are the murders caused by the Xingbang Festival and the legend of the City God's night patrolling gods caused by ghosts and gods or the unpredictability of people's hearts? The secret of the Golden Arhat, the fire at Kaling Temple, what kind of grievances are hidden behind it? The painted-skinned demon fox in the General's Mansion, the shocking conspiracy of the Nandou Organization, who is the real mastermind? Open this book and follow in the footsteps of the fallen prince Wang Chi, the dandy boy Liu Zhuiyan, and the downtrodden Chen Hong to uncover the layers of fog in Lin'an City and explore the strange cases that have been buried in the dust of history. Every corner could be a trap, every clue could be misleading. In this battle of wisdom and courage, the truth is always more confusing than you think.
